Understanding MERV Ratings For Residential Air Filters
By placing quality air filters within a home's ventilation system, you can block a number of irritating and harmful airborne particulates, including pollen, animal dander, mold spores, viruses and bacteria, depending on the product's Minimum Efficiency Rating Value (MERV). For optimal performance, it's best to choose furnace filters with a MERV Rating between 8 and 13.
